The Comprehensive Guide to Home Treadmills: Benefits, Types, and Considerations
In today's hectic world, keeping a healthy way of life can frequently seem like an obstacle. However, the rise of home physical fitness equipment has made it much easier for people to prioritize their health without the need for a gym membership. Among the numerous alternatives offered, home treadmills stick out as a popular option for their effectiveness in providing cardiovascular exercises, convenience, and versatility. This short article will look into the various advantages of home treadmills, the types readily available in the market, vital considerations before purchase, and ideas for effective use.
Benefits of Home Treadmills
Picking a treadmill for home usage features various advantages. The following points detail some of the most substantial advantages of incorporating a home treadmill into a fitness regimen:

1. Convenience
- Time Efficiency: Home treadmills permit people to exercise on their schedule, removing travel time to and from a gym.
- Weather-Proof Workouts: Exercise outdoors can be hindered by severe weather condition. A treadmill supplies a controlled environment, making it simple to stay with a regular regimen.
2. Customizable Workouts
- Customized Training: Home treadmills typically come with numerous programmable workout modes, allowing users to customize their workout sessions based upon personal objectives, such as weight reduction, endurance, or interval Training Experience.
- Incline and Speed Settings: Many treadmills feature adjustable slopes and speeds, allowing users to simulate outdoor running conditions and increase exercise strength.
3. Cost-Effectiveness
- Long-Term Savings: While the preliminary financial investment in a treadmill may seem high, it can save users money with time by removing the need for a gym membership.
- Family Usage: A home treadmill can be used by numerous household members, further increasing its worth compared to gym subscriptions that typically accommodate individual users.
4. Health Benefits
- Cardiovascular Fitness: Regular use of a treadmill can substantially enhance cardiovascular health and endurance.
- Weight Management: Incorporating treadmill exercises into a physical fitness regimen can aid in weight reduction when coupled with a balanced diet plan.
5. Safety
- Controlled Environment: Exercising at home decreases the threats connected with outside running, such as traffic or adverse weather.
- Privacy: Some people feel more comfy exercising at home, away from judgment or interruptions that might exist in a gym setting.
Kinds Of Home Treadmills
Selecting the right treadmill can be difficult offered the variety of designs available. Below is a breakdown of the main types of home treadmills, each dealing with various fitness needs and choices.
| Type | Description | Perfect For |
|---|---|---|
| Handbook Treadmill | Run through the user's movement without a motor. | Walking or light jogging; budget-conscious users. |
| Motorized Treadmill | Powered by an electric motor that manages speed and incline. | Serious runners and those trying to find a range of exercises. |
| Folding Treadmill | Space-saving style with a folding system for easy storage. | Individuals with limited space. |
| Interactive Treadmill | Equipped with touchscreen display screens and web connection for virtual exercises. | Tech-savvy users seeking engagement. |
| Industrial Treadmill | High-quality, resilient treadmills designed for heavy usage. | Households or major physical fitness lovers. |
Considerations Before Purchasing a Home Treadmill
Before buying a home treadmill, numerous elements should be taken into consideration to guarantee the best option for private fitness needs.
1. Space Availability
- Measure the Area: Users should determine the area designated for the treadmill and compare it to the picked design's dimensions.
2. Budget
- Understand Costs: Treadmills come at various price points. Determine what functions are essential versus optional based on spending plan restraints.
3. Functions and Specifications
- Motor Power: A motor with a greater horse power (HP) is typically more resilient, especially for users preparing extensive exercises.
- Max User Weight: Check the maximum weight capability to ensure it accommodates all potential users.
- Folding Mechanism: If area is a concern, look for a treadmill with a trusted folding system.
4. Guarantee and Customer Support
- Check Warranty Details: A great guarantee indicates manufacturer confidence in their item. Look for guarantees covering both parts and labor.
5. Reviews and Recommendations
- Research Study User Feedback: Look for evaluations from previous users to gauge efficiency, sturdiness, and prospective concerns.
Tips for Effective Use of Home Treadmills
As soon as a treadmill has actually been purchased, maximizing its benefits is vital. Here are some tips for effective usage:
- Start Slow: Especially for novices, it's essential to start with moderate speeds and slowly increase as endurance builds.
- Integrate Intervals: Using interval training can improve cardiovascular fitness and keep exercises engaging.
- Mix it Up: Combine walking, running, and incline adjustments to prevent dullness and target various muscle groups.
- Stay Hydrated: Always keep water on hand to remain hydrated throughout workouts.
- Posture Matters: Maintain good posture throughout workouts to avoid strain and injury.
FAQs About Home Treadmills
1. Are home treadmills easy to put together?
Numerous home treadmills come with easy to use assembly guidelines. Nevertheless, models with more complex functions might require professional assembly.
2. How typically should I utilize my treadmill?
For optimum results, including treadmill workouts 3-5 times a week for a minimum of 30 minutes is recommended.
3. Do I require a specific kind of treadmill for running versus walking?
Motorized treadmills with greater horsepower are often much better suited for running, while manual or lower HP models are sufficient for walking.
4. Can I put a treadmill on carpet?
While it's possible to use a treadmill on carpet, placing it on a flat, tough surface area is perfect to make sure stability and appropriate airflow.
5. How do I keep my treadmill?
Regular upkeep includes cleaning up the belt, looking for loose screws, and lubricating the walking surface area as needed.
